Kagame extends grip on Rwanda for 5 more years with landslide win

July 20, 2024
in Africa

Rwanda’s President Paul Kagame has once again emerged victorious in the country’s presidential election, securing a decisive victory that extends his rule for another five years. According to Monday’s partial results, Kagame has won over 98% of the votes, cementing his position as the undisputed leader of the East African nation.

The results come as no surprise to many, as Kagame has been in power since 2000 and has consistently won elections by overwhelming margins. However, this victory is significant as it marks the first election since a constitutional amendment in 2015 allowed Kagame to potentially stay in power until 2034.

Kagame’s supporters have hailed his victory as a testament to his strong leadership and the progress he has brought to Rwanda. Under his rule, the country has seen remarkable economic growth, with poverty rates dropping and infrastructure development booming. Rwanda has also made strides in areas such as education, healthcare, and gender equality, earning it the nickname of “Africa’s Singapore.”

But Kagame’s critics have raised concerns about the lack of political freedom and human rights abuses in the country. The opposition has accused Kagame of suppressing dissent and silencing any voices that challenge his authority. The recent election was also marred by reports of intimidation and harassment of opposition candidates and their supporters.

Despite these criticisms, Kagame’s popularity remains high among the majority of Rwandans who credit him with bringing stability and progress to the country after the devastating genocide in 1994. His supporters see him as a strong and decisive leader who has transformed Rwanda into a model for development and reconciliation in Africa.
